- 1 pound shrimp, peeled and deveined
- 1 pound calamari, cleaned and sliced
- 1 pound white fish fillets, cut into strips
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 cup cornmeal
- 2 teaspoons paprika
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1 teaspoon black pepper
- 3 cups vegetable oil, for frying
- 1 lemon, cut into wedges
- Preheat the vegetable oil in a deep fryer or large pot to 350°F (175°C).
- In a bowl, mix together the flour, cornmeal, paprika, garlic powder, salt, and black pepper.
- Dredge each piece of seafood in the flour mixture, shaking off the excess.
- Carefully add the seafood to the hot oil in batches, frying until golden brown and cooked through, about 2-4 minutes.
- Remove the seafood with a slotted spoon and drain on paper towels.
- Serve hot with lemon wedges.
Notes
- For extra flavor, marinate the seafood in a mixture of lemon juice and herbs before breading.
- Try serving with your favorite dipping sauces.
